C0deEX is an after school coding academy located at Acton, MA. We offer Coding classes for all age groups starting 5 to 16 in Acton, Lexington, Maynard and Sudbury locations. We also offer Lego/Robotics ( First Lego League - FLL) as part of our after school curriculum. We offer on-line and in-person instructor led classes. As part of our school outreach program, we offer classes in all surrounding public school districts of Acton, Westford, Concord, Lexington, Arlington, Bedford, Burlington and Belmont areas.
